3. Structuring Your Essay

In addition to ensuring that you transition well between your ideas, you also need to ensure that your ideas themselves build a logical flow. In order to provide a coherent structure, you’ll want to work from a plan. This helps you to define your paper, and it will automatically make composing the essay itself easier. Create a “link” between your writing, a line of working that connects one idea, the body, and the subtopic, and another, the big picture, and the thesis. Remember that a paragraph is three to five sentences that develop a single, clear idea. A good paragraph often begins with a topic sentence that sums up your main idea. Honeyed transitions are introductions in a sense, in that they give your readers an idea of what they will read next. Repetition also helps emphasize your point and helps your reader stay on track. Take the time to edit and revise your essay to ensure that your writing is clear, focuses on your main points, and includes all the information that is necessary. Proofread for grammar and spelling errors, as well as word choice and verb agreement. Also make sure that your verb tenses match; shifting verb tenses is a common error when writing complex essays.

4. Writing Convincing Body Paragraphs

Writing convincing body paragraphs requires much the same complex of skills as writing the introductory paragraph. In the main body of the essay, you need to use evidence to support the ideas your topic has provoked. Usually, this means writing about the points or areas of study which you have already indicated in the introduction. There are different ways to structure the main part of the essay. One of these is the “point with evidence format”. This is probably the one you are most familiar with – the writer makes a point and then supports that point with evidence from a text. Also, there is the “integrated” structure: this involves using a few sentences at a time, each progressively deeper in detail. However, these sentences must be relevant to the main part – if you start to go off-topic, where none of the points link into the question, the essay ends up making a very weak argument. The “comparative paragraph” is a variation of the above. In this case, the writer is comparing two things which use the same points but progress in depth at each alternative. It is essential to use these different forms of evidence throughout the essay: whether it is a direct quote, a great point, a telling example from a text, or something else. Learning how and when to use which form comes with practice and without experience, it is difficult to know how much is enough. However, one can always remember that quality is more important than quantity. Also, remember to interpret the evidence in the main body itself, rather than in the conclusion. 5. Concluding Your Essay

A strong conclusion is important to effectively conclude an essay. It can help to show that the writer knows what they are talking about. Additionally, there should be no new information presented in the conclusion so the focus should be on wrapping up the essay – perhaps even bringing the reader to a different way of thinking. A common way to do this is to use a quote. Using a quote for the conclusion is often something thoughtful, something that inspires an ‘ah yes’ moment of realization or agreement. A fresh or insightful idea is also good to employ here; chances are that the reader has not thought the last word on the issue and it could be good to gradually work some new thought in, however this new thought should link into what has already been discussed, making it relevant also. The last word should give a clear indication that the essay is complete. This should not be in a cliffhanger kind of way with an unanswered question, a statement that has the reader still thinking; give the reader something that they can chew on, give them a sense of a finished product – something solid and well done. The conclusion should not be a simple re-statement of the introduction from fresh work – something that engages thoughts and allows for your own opinion is far more likely to make an impact.
